MARTINSVILLE — Frederick William McCord, 64, Martinsville, died Friday, Nov. 29, 2002, in Martinsville.
He was born on Jan. 2, 1938, in Elwood.
He retired from Ford Motor Company in 1988, after 31 years service. He also was a member of the U.S. Army Reserve. His wife, Edna Maxine McCord, is deceased.
Surviving are his first wife, Betty McCord; three daughters, Cynthia Ellis, Rebecca McCord and Mahailey McCord; two sons, Frederick William McCord and Christopher Justice; four stepchildren, Glenda White, Larry Justice, Rod Justice and Bruce Justice; seven brothers, Howard Wagner, Les McCord, Virgil McCord, Charlie McCord, Frank McCord, Jerry McCord and Ernest McCord; and five sisters, Caroline Sue Hall, Hazel Carpenter, Peggy Learned, Anna Lycan and Marilyn McCord; 17 grandchildren; and two great-grandchildren.
Services will be at 10 a.m. Wednesday at the Flanner & Buchanan Washington Park East Funeral Center, 10722 E. Washington St., Indianapolis. Burial will be in Washington Park East Cemetery.
Friends may call from 4 to 8 p.m. today at the funeral center.
